Pear - Prickly (Indian figs)
Prickly pears are the egg-size fruit of the prickly pear cactus, and have been a staple food of native Americans for many centuries. The garnet-coloured flesh contains many tiny seeds which are best removed. Prickly pears contain fibrous pectin, which some studies have shown helps to lower cholesterol levels.
Seasonality
Available from December to May.
Serving suggestion
Prickly pears are particularly delicious eaten chilled and are a thirst quencher. The versatile prickly pear can be used to make refreshing juices, purées, salad dressings, or sauces for entrées or desserts. Prickly pears are also often made into jam or marmalade.
Did you know?
The flavour of the prickly pear has been described as unique, with a taste similar to raspberry and watermelon, yet slightly bitter.
